Why choose a trail at Peebles Island State Park?

The Peebles Island State Park is a beautiful park located in New York. The park is situated on the Hudson River and offers stunning views of the river and the surrounding area. The park is a great place for a picnic, a hike, or just to relax and take in the natural beauty of the area. There are also a number of historic buildings located in the park, which offer a glimpse into the past.
